1. 8c^2-26c+15= (4c-3) (2c-5). Break the expression into groups: =(8c^2-6c)+(-20c+15). Factor out 8c^2-6c: 2c(4c-3). Factor out -5 from -20c+ 15: -5(4c-3). Lastly factor out common term (4c-3) and thats how you'll get your answer (4c-3) (2c-5).

4. 81a^2+36a+4= (9a+2)^2. Break down the expression into groups: (81a^2+18a)+(18a+4). Factor out 9a from 81a^2 +18a: 9a(9a+2). Factor out 2 from 18a+4: 2(9a+2). so the groups you got are now 9a(9a+2)+2(9a+2). Lastley factor out common term (9a+2) to get (9a+2) (9a+2). Finally you get the answer (9a+2)^2.
5. mn-15+3m-5n= (n+3)(m-5). factor out m from nm+3m: m(n+3). Factor out -5 from -5n-15: -5(n+3). And thats how you get the number (n+3)(m-5)

<span>A 15° sector in a circle has an area of 11.9 m2. What is the area of the circle?
The area of the circle will be found as follows:
the fraction of the sector=15/360=1/24
the area of the circle will be:
area=(fraction of the circle)/(fraction of the sector)*(area of the sector)
=1/(1/24)</span>×11.9
=285.6 m²

The mixed number as an improper fraction is 37/8
<h3>How to express the mixed number as an improper fraction?</h3>
The diameter is give as:
Diameter = 4 5/8
Next we convert the above number to an improper fraction
The numerator is calculated as
Numerator = 8 * 4 + 5
This gives
Numerator = 37
Hence, the mixed number as an improper fraction is 37/8
